VietNamNet Bridge – Defending champions Thai Son Nam District 8 FC were held 1-1 by Bangkok FC in their third match at the ASEAN Football Federation Futsal Club Championship yesterday (July 13) in Nay Pyi Taw, Myanmar.

Nguyen Thi Thanh of Thai Son Nam District 8 (centre) scores a goal in her team’s 1-1 match against Bangkok FC at the AFF Futsal Club Championship yesterday. — VNS Photo Tu Tran

 

The Vietnamese winners have seven points and secure their place in the women’s final match.

Thai Son Nam District 8 went into the lead just two minutes after the start through Nguyen Thi Thanh. But their hopes of reeling in more goals did not quite work out as Bangkok FC fought back. They landed two penalties in the dying minutes, but Sawitree Mamyalee and Treeratchada Boonpload, both failed to score.

The pace picked up in the second half with play quickly switching from end to end. Both had their chances but Bangkok’s Sawitree did not miss her second penalty and levelled the score.

In the first match of the day, Khon Kaen FC, also from Thailand, defeated W FC of the host 3-1 to take the second position in the ranking with six points.

The two leading teams will play each other in the final group round match today.

The top two clubs at the end of the group stage qualify for the final while the third and fourth placed teams in the standings will slug it out in the third-fourth place playoff.
